Rust CLI 工具开发:利用类型系统提升命令行界面的优雅性

2025-07-01
Rust CLI 工具开发:利用类型系统提升命令行界面的优雅性

本文探讨了在 Rust 中使用 clap 库构建命令行界面 (CLI) 的最佳实践。作者倡导利用 Rust 的类型系统来定义 CLI 接口,而不是使用传统的基于字符串解析的方法。这种类型驱动的方法具有诸多优势:提高代码可维护性和可读性,减少测试工作量并支持更完善的单元测试,以及更方便地进行语义化版本控制。文章详细介绍了 clap 的 derive 特性和 env 特性,并通过具体的示例展示了如何使用类型定义命令行参数和环境变量,最终构建出更健壮、更易于维护的 CLI 工具。

阅读更多
开发

晚餐多吃钾或改善睡眠质量:日本研究

2025-01-17
晚餐多吃钾或改善睡眠质量:日本研究

一项日本研究表明,晚餐摄入更多钾可能改善睡眠质量。研究人员分析了4568名日本成年人的饮食和睡眠数据,发现每日总钾摄入量与失眠症状严重程度呈负相关,尤其是在晚餐时钾摄入量较高的人群中,失眠症状更少。这可能是因为钾有助于肌肉放松和神经递质功能,并能调节血压。然而,研究人员也指出,还需要进一步研究来证实钾摄入量与睡眠之间的因果关系,以及晚餐钾摄入量为何特别重要的机制。

阅读更多
健康

曼哈顿神秘的Eruv:守护逾越节的无形边界

2025-06-08
曼哈顿神秘的Eruv:守护逾越节的无形边界

每逢周四和周五凌晨,拉比莫舍·陶伯都会驱车巡视曼哈顿岛上近乎隐形的Eruv(犹太教规定的界线)。这根环绕曼哈顿大部分地区的细线,是遵守安息日规定的犹太教徒的必需品,它象征性地连接了社区中的许多私人空间,允许人们在安息日携带物品。任何断裂都将使Eruv失效,因此陶伯的巡视至关重要。他及时的维修工作,保证了社区成员在安息日遵守宗教戒律的同时,依然可以进行日常活动,体现了社区凝聚力和互助精神。

阅读更多
杂项

生育率下降之谜:优先级之变

2025-07-11
生育率下降之谜:优先级之变

研究发现,高收入国家生育率普遍跌至历史低点。通过对人口队列数据的分析,研究者发现各年龄段不生育人群比例上升,生育完成率下降。这表明需要从长期视角解释生育行为的转变。研究排除了短期收入或物价变化等因素的影响,认为其背后是成年人优先级的大规模重排,生育的重要性下降。这种“优先级转变”可能源于规范变化、经济机遇和限制的演变以及更广泛的社会文化力量的共同作用。研究最后提出了未来研究方向和政策建议。

阅读更多
杂项 人口趋势

AI代理评估基准测试的可靠性危机

2025-07-11
AI代理评估基准测试的可靠性危机

当前AI代理评估基准测试存在严重可靠性问题。许多基准测试存在漏洞,导致对代理能力的严重高估或低估。例如,WebArena将错误答案标记为正确,而其他基准测试则因模拟器缺陷或缺乏可靠的评估方法而存在问题。研究人员提出了一份43项的AI代理基准测试清单(ABC),用于改进基准测试的可靠性,并对10个流行的基准测试进行了评估,发现其中大部分存在严重问题。该清单旨在帮助基准测试开发者和AI模型开发者构建更可靠的评估方法,从而更准确地评估AI代理的能力。

阅读更多
AI

2024年:Windows on Arm的崛起之年

2024-12-30
2024年:Windows on Arm的崛起之年

2024年对Windows on Arm来说是具有里程碑意义的一年。得益于高通骁龙X Elite处理器带来的卓越性能和电池续航能力,搭载Copilot Plus的Windows on Arm笔记本电脑在性能和应用兼容性上取得了显著突破,成功挑战了苹果MacBook Air的霸主地位。虽然游戏兼容性仍是短板,但微软与高通的合作以及开发者对原生Arm64应用的支持,让Windows on Arm生态系统日趋成熟。英特尔和AMD则通过Lunar Lake和Ryzen AI芯片进行反击,竞争愈发激烈,预示着2025年将是Arm与x86平台竞争更加白热化的一年。

阅读更多
科技 AI PC

北约采用Palantir的AI系统Maven,提升战场态势感知

2025-04-14
北约采用Palantir的AI系统Maven,提升战场态势感知

北约宣布与Palantir公司签订合同,采用其Maven智能系统,用于人工智能驱动的战场作战。该系统名为“Maven Smart System NATO”,旨在通过各种AI应用(从大型语言模型到生成式和机器学习)提升情报融合、目标定位、战场态势感知和决策速度。此举旨在为北约提供通用的数据驱动作战能力,合同签订速度创下北约纪录。尽管具体交易条款未公开,但消息一出,Palantir股价上涨8%。此举也正值北约面临来自美国总统特朗普的压力之际,特朗普认为其他成员国对北约集体防御的支出不足。

阅读更多
科技

解决PyTorch跨平台兼容性噩梦

2025-09-11

作者在开发FileChat AI编程助手时,遇到了PyTorch跨平台兼容性问题。传统的依赖管理方法在构建发行版Wheel包时会丢失自定义索引信息,导致用户安装时需要手动配置。作者利用PEP 508规范,通过指定每个依赖项的Wheel文件URL和Python版本约束,实现了单命令安装,无需用户配置。在Windows和MacOS上,直接安装默认PyTorch版本;在Linux上,根据CPU、XPU和CUDA三种硬件分别提供不同的PyTorch版本Wheel文件。用户安装时需要指定对应的可选依赖项组,例如`pip install filechat[xpu]`。虽然需要维护Wheel URL,但比手动配置索引简单很多。

阅读更多
开发

宇宙射线引发闪电:一场来自太空的电子雪崩

2025-08-04
宇宙射线引发闪电:一场来自太空的电子雪崩

一项新的研究表明,雷暴所需的能量可能来自外星宇宙射线引发的一场电子雪崩。长期以来,雷暴如何产生足够强大的电场来产生闪电一直是个谜。研究人员利用计算机模型揭示,闪电是由外太空开始的一系列连锁反应造成的。宇宙射线撞击大气层,产生逃逸的电子,最终导致电子雪崩,产生引发闪电的高能光子。该模型还解释了为什么在闪电击中之前会发生伽马射线和X射线的闪光。

阅读更多
科技 电子雪崩

五个简单易学的魔术技巧,让你瞬间变身心灵大师

2025-04-22
五个简单易学的魔术技巧,让你瞬间变身心灵大师

这篇文章介绍了五个简单易学的魔术技巧,利用心理学和数学原理,让你在朋友和家人面前展现令人惊叹的心灵魔术。从“丹麦灰象”的概率游戏到“红色锤子”的潜意识引导,再到“三角形在圆圈内”的巧妙暗示,“P.A.T.E.O方法”的巧妙选择和“1089技巧”的数学奥秘,每个技巧都附带详细步骤和实用小贴士,即使是新手也能轻松上手,变身派对焦点。

阅读更多
杂项 心灵魔术

开源项目ACE-RISCV:面向RISC-V的可信计算框架

2025-05-21
开源项目ACE-RISCV:面向RISC-V的可信计算框架

ACE-RISCV是一个开源项目,旨在提供一个具有形式化验证安全监视器的可信计算框架。它基于规范架构,目标是RISC-V,并可移植到其他架构。其形式化验证工作重点在于安全监视器的实现。该项目支持本地认证,并使用后量子密码学(PQC),包括ML-KEM、SHA-384和AES-GCM-256。目前基于RISC-V 64位架构,并提供详细的构建和运行指南。

阅读更多
开发 可信计算

大型语言模型中的性别偏见:招聘中的AI歧视?

2025-05-20
大型语言模型中的性别偏见:招聘中的AI歧视?

一项针对22个领先大型语言模型(LLM)的实验发现,即使简历内容完全相同,仅姓名性别不同,这些模型在选择最合格的求职者时,持续偏向女性候选人。 研究人员发现,这种偏见在70种不同职业中都存在,并且与模型大小或推理计算量无关。即使在添加性别字段或使用通用标签后,偏见依然存在,只是程度有所变化。该研究强调了在将LLM应用于招聘等高风险决策领域时,需要警惕算法中的性别偏见,并呼吁在部署前进行更全面的模型审查。

阅读更多
AI

加州立法:AI不再能成为免责挡箭牌

2025-02-01
加州立法:AI不再能成为免责挡箭牌

加州议员Krell提出了一项关于人工智能责任的法案,旨在解决民事诉讼中日益增长的一个问题:防止被告声称AI系统自主造成对原告的损害。该法案为加州民法典新增了一节,适用于涉及AI技术开发商和用户的案件。该法案对人工智能进行了明确定义,并规定在民事诉讼中,当事人不能以AI系统独立行动导致损害为由推卸责任,从而明确了既有责任框架在AI相关案件中的适用。

阅读更多
科技 AI责任

美国小学阅读教学的隐秘危机:被证伪的“三线索阅读法”

2025-08-03
美国小学阅读教学的隐秘危机:被证伪的“三线索阅读法”

本文揭露了美国小学阅读教学中一个长期存在的隐患:基于“三线索阅读法”(three-cueing)的教学方法。该方法认为阅读者可以通过图片、语法和语义线索猜测单词,几十年来一直被广泛应用,但已被认知科学证伪。研究表明,熟练阅读者依靠快速准确地识别单词,而“三线索阅读法”却让孩子养成依赖猜测的坏习惯,阻碍了他们阅读能力的提升。文章以一位母亲的亲身经历和众多研究成果为佐证,呼吁教育界摒弃这种过时的教学方法,转向以科学为基础的拼音教学法,帮助孩子们真正掌握阅读能力。

阅读更多
教育 阅读教学

DevOps:加速软件交付的文化与实践

2025-01-14
DevOps:加速软件交付的文化与实践

DevOps 并非仅仅是一套工具,更是一种软件交付的文化哲学和实践集。它通过自动化和桥接软件开发与IT运维团队之间的流程,来消除阻碍软件交付的瓶颈,例如手动流程、办公室政治和相互冲突的工作流程。DevOps 倡导持续集成(CI)和持续交付(CD),通过更短的开发周期、更快的反馈循环以及自动化,显著提升软件交付速度和质量。持续集成自动化了构建、测试和打包阶段,而持续交付则将自动化扩展到整个交付流程,最终让用户更快速地访问软件。成功的 DevOps 实施需要关注自动化、团队文化和流程优化,并从小的方面入手逐步改进。

阅读更多
开发

VMware渠道改革:砍低端合作伙伴,押注私有云

2025-06-03
VMware渠道改革:砍低端合作伙伴,押注私有云

VMware母公司博通正在对其渠道合作伙伴计划进行重大调整,取消了最低级别的“注册”合作伙伴,并对其余级别提出了更高要求。此举旨在提升合作伙伴的专业能力,更好地支持客户向VMware私有云的迁移。虽然VMware强调vSphere用户不会受到影响,但分析师认为此举可能促使合作伙伴转向微软、Nutanix和AWS等竞争对手,并可能导致VMware失去部分市场份额。此外,即将发布的VMware Cloud Foundation 9还引入了新的许可要求和硬件兼容性限制,可能进一步加剧市场波动。

阅读更多
科技 渠道改革

arXivLabs:与社区协作者共同探索实验性项目

2025-04-12
arXivLabs:与社区协作者共同探索实验性项目

arXivLabs是一个框架,允许合作者直接在arXiv网站上开发和分享新的功能。参与arXivLabs的个人和组织都认同并遵守arXiv的开放、社区、卓越和用户数据隐私的价值观。arXiv致力于这些价值观,只与遵守这些价值观的合作伙伴合作。如果您有想法可以为arXiv社区增值,请了解更多关于arXivLabs的信息。

阅读更多
开发

六个月的“友谊基础”项目总结:人际关系的深度探索

2025-03-23
六个月的“友谊基础”项目总结:人际关系的深度探索

作者在为期一年的“友谊基础”项目中,花费第六个月专注于拓展和维护人际关系。文章总结了阅读八本相关书籍后的经验:友谊对健康至关重要,即使是泛泛之交也具有价值;建立友谊需要大量时间投入;真诚的兴趣比展现自身魅力更有效;社交资本的衰退可能危及民主。作者认为友谊的构建远比预期复杂,将在下周分享个人感悟。

阅读更多
杂项

基于NATS JetStream的实时交通数据处理流水线

2025-05-10
基于NATS JetStream的实时交通数据处理流水线

这段代码描述了一个使用NATS JetStream构建的实时交通数据处理流水线。数据源为`traffic.light.events`主题的消息,通过`myqueue`队列进行处理。流水线首先根据`traffic_light_id`对数据进行分组,然后进行映射,计算每个交通灯的车辆总数和乘客总数,最后将结果以POST请求发送到`https://example.com/traffic_data`。使用了时间窗口和批量处理机制,提高了效率。

阅读更多

搜索引擎爬虫优化:从99.9%到100%的漫长征程

2025-03-27

搜索引擎爬虫在抓取网页时,总是会在最后几个域名上耗费数天时间。最近,迁移到新的爬取数据后,内存需求降低了80%,爬取任务数量增加,导致99.9%的爬取在4天内完成,剩余0.1%却耗时一周。问题在于网站规模遵循帕累托分布,一些大型网站(尤其学术网站,拥有大量子域名和文档)以及爬虫对每个域名的并发任务限制。最初随机排序导致大型网站启动较晚,之后尝试按子域名数量排序,却引发了对博客主机的大量并发请求。最终,通过添加请求延迟抖动和调整排序策略,优先处理子域名数量超过8的网站,一定程度上解决了问题,但批量爬取模型的固有缺陷仍需进一步优化。

阅读更多
开发 爬虫优化

全球经济秩序的巨变:现代重商主义的兴起

2025-08-11
全球经济秩序的巨变:现代重商主义的兴起

Bridgewater联席首席投资官Greg Jensen在一份研究报告中指出,全球经济正从自由贸易转向一种新的“现代重商主义”体系。这一转变由中国等国的崛起以及美国等国的政策转向所推动,其核心特征包括国家在经济中的主导作用、贸易平衡的强调、产业政策的运用以及对国家冠军企业的保护。这种转变将重塑全球经济秩序,对依赖贸易盈余的国家构成风险,并可能引发各种形式的贸易冲突。

阅读更多

可逆计算:能源效率的突破?

2025-01-14
可逆计算:能源效率的突破?

困扰芯片行业的能源效率瓶颈,或许将被可逆计算技术打破。该技术通过巧妙地避免信息擦除来节省能源,理论上可实现高达4000倍的能效提升。Vaire Computing公司正致力于将这项三十年来停留在学术界的技术商业化,他们计划在2025年第一季度推出首个可逆计算芯片原型,用于回收算术电路中的能量。未来,他们还将推出针对AI推理的节能处理器。虽然挑战依然存在,但这项技术为摩尔定律放缓后的计算领域带来了新的希望。

阅读更多
科技 能效提升

美国卫生部长清洗疫苗顾问委员会引发争议

2025-06-09
美国卫生部长清洗疫苗顾问委员会引发争议

美国卫生部长罗伯特·肯尼迪小儿子周一解雇了疾病控制与预防中心疫苗咨询委员会的所有17名成员,引发医学界强烈批评。肯尼迪以利益冲突为由,计划在两周内任命自己的团队。此举被批评为“政变”,可能损害公众对疫苗科学的信任,并可能导致疫苗可预防疾病的增加。此举也违背了肯尼迪此前的承诺,并引发了对未来委员会成员公正性的担忧。

阅读更多
科技

从网络极端哲学到现实恐怖袭击:Efilism与Palm Springs爆炸案

2025-05-18
从网络极端哲学到现实恐怖袭击:Efilism与Palm Springs爆炸案

一篇关于Palm Springs生育诊所爆炸案的文章,该案的凶手Guy Edward Bartkus受极端哲学Efilism影响。Efilism认为所有生命都带来痛苦,应被终结。文章追溯了Efilism的网络起源,从Benatar的antinatalism到Mosher的Efilism,以及与Sandy Hook枪击案凶手Adam Lanza的联系。Bartkus的行动并非纯粹的意识形态驱动,其好友自杀对其打击巨大,Efilism更像是一种解释其绝望情绪的词汇。文章探讨了网络极端思想的传播以及个人极端行为的复杂成因,引发对网络平台责任的思考。

阅读更多
杂项 恐怖袭击

Cerebras如何解决超大芯片良率难题?

2025-01-15
Cerebras如何解决超大芯片良率难题?

Cerebras公司成功制造并商业化了比现有最大计算机芯片大50倍的芯片,同时保持了可比的良率。他们通过重新思考芯片尺寸和容错性之间的关系来实现这一目标。通过将Cerebras晶圆级引擎与H100尺寸芯片进行比较,文章揭示了其核心技术:极小的AI核心(仅为H100的1%)和复杂的路由架构,允许系统绕过缺陷并利用冗余通信路径。这种方法实现了高达93%的硅利用率,证明了晶圆级计算的可行性和商业价值。

阅读更多
硬件 容错计算

Sentinel-2超分辨率GUI:一键提升卫星图像清晰度

2025-08-03
Sentinel-2超分辨率GUI:一键提升卫星图像清晰度

这款名为Sentinel-2 Super-Resolution GUI的桌面应用,能轻松提升Sentinel-2卫星图像的分辨率。它利用预训练的AI模型,将标准的10米分辨率蓝、绿、红和近红外波段图像放大至2倍。用户无需复杂的命令行工具,即可获得更高清的卫星图像。该应用支持GeoTIFF和JPG格式输出,并提供交互式预览和锐化功能,方便用户查看和比较处理前后效果。

阅读更多
科技

单提示生成功能性Logo制作器:LLM的潜力与局限

2025-04-25
单提示生成功能性Logo制作器:LLM的潜力与局限

作者使用单一提示在Aider中生成一个功能完整的Logo制作器,包含导出功能等。代码片段展示了LLM生成字体链接、依赖项以及内联CSS样式的能力,甚至包含了CDN库的最新SHA哈希值。然而,使用Sonnet 3.7扩展代码时,项目复杂度显著增加,最终代码无法编译。作者探讨了不同LLM(如Claude、GPT-4o)在代码生成和扩展方面的差异,以及上下文窗口大小、输出限制等因素对LLM应用的影响,指出LLM的上下文窗口限制和输出限制是其应用中需要克服的关键挑战。

阅读更多
开发

亚马逊的Vulcan机器人:仓库自动化新突破

2025-05-09
亚马逊的Vulcan机器人:仓库自动化新突破

亚马逊在德国多特蒙德发布了新型机器人系统Vulcan,号称拥有“真正的触觉”,旨在变革机器人与物理世界的交互方式。Vulcan主要用于亚马逊仓库的货物存储和拣选。在存储方面,Vulcan 的速度已超过人工平均水平,但仍逊色于经验丰富的人类员工。然而,Vulcan 在规划方面具有优势,能够同时考虑多个物品和货仓空间,实现高效的“三维俄罗斯方块”式存储优化。目前,Vulcan 已在德国和华盛顿州的仓库中运行了一年以上,成功存储了数十万件商品。

阅读更多
科技

零基础轻松掌握电学与电子学

2025-04-05

想学习电学和电子学基础知识及最新应用,但又不想参加正规课程?《自学电学与电子学》(第七版)是你的完美选择!两位经验丰富的讲师用清晰易懂的语言、循序渐进的教学方法,辅以详尽的插图和实际案例,帮助你快速掌握核心概念。本书更新了现代电子学内容,重点讲解集成电路和实际电子设计。此外,你还能获得在线考试,测试你的知识并找出需要进一步学习的领域。涵盖直流电路、交流电路、半导体、集成电路、放大器、无线电收发器、数字电路、Arduino等内容。

阅读更多
开发 电学
1 2 714 715 716 718 720 721 722 1084 1085